VMware启动失败?快速排查解决方案

vmware启动失败

时间:2025-01-04 17:45


VMware启动失败:深入剖析与高效解决方案 在虚拟化技术日益普及的今天,VMware作为行业领先的虚拟化平台,为企业和个人用户提供了强大的资源管理和优化能力

    然而,正如任何复杂软件系统都可能遇到的问题一样,VMware在启动过程中偶尔也会遭遇失败的情况

    这种启动失败不仅会影响业务的连续性,还可能对技术团队造成不小的困扰

    本文旨在深入探讨VMware启动失败的原因,并提供一系列高效、有针对性的解决方案,帮助您迅速恢复系统的正常运行

     一、VMware启动失败的现象与影响 VMware启动失败的表现多种多样,包括但不限于:虚拟机无法启动,界面卡在启动画面不动,报错信息提示“无法加载内核模块”、“配置文件损坏”或“磁盘锁定”等

    这些问题一旦出现,将直接影响虚拟机的使用,严重时甚至导致数据丢失或服务中断,对业务运营造成不可估量的损失

     特别是对于依赖虚拟化环境进行日常工作的企业而言,VMware启动失败不仅意味着业务暂停,还可能引发连锁反应,如客户信任度下降、项目进度延误、成本增加等

    因此,快速准确地定位并解决这一问题显得尤为重要

     二、启动失败的原因剖析 1.配置文件损坏:VMware的配置文件(如.vmx文件)存储了虚拟机的所有配置信息

    如果这些文件被误删除、修改或损坏,虚拟机将无法正确加载配置,从而导致启动失败

     2.磁盘问题:虚拟机磁盘文件(.vmdk)的损坏、权限问题或磁盘空间不足,都可能导致虚拟机无法访问其存储的数据,进而启动失败

     3.硬件兼容性:新硬件的加入或旧硬件的升级可能未被VMware完全支持,导致启动过程中发生兼容性问题

     4.软件冲突:系统中安装的防病毒软件、防火墙或其他安全工具可能会干扰VMware的正常运行,特别是当它们错误地将VMware组件视为威胁时

     5.版本不兼容:VMware宿主机与虚拟机操作系统、VMware Tools或其他依赖组件之间的版本不匹配,也可能导致启动失败

     6.内存不足:分配给虚拟机的内存资源不足,或者宿主机本身内存紧张,都可能导致虚拟机启动失败

     三、高效解决方案 针对上述原因,以下提供了一系列有效的解决方案: 1.检查并修复配置文件 - 使用VMware Workstation或VMware ESXi的图形界面或命令行工具(如vim-cmd)检查虚拟机的配置文件

     - 如果发现文件损坏,可以尝试从备份中恢复,或使用VMware提供的配置文件模板重新创建

     - 确保配置文件中的路径和设置正确无误

     2.处理磁盘问题 - 检查虚拟机磁盘文件的完整性和权限设置,确保它们未被意外修改或删除

     - 使用VMware提供的工具(如VMware Converter)尝试修复损坏的磁盘文件

     - 清理不必要的文件,释放足够的磁盘空间

     3.解决硬件兼容性问题 - 查阅VMware的硬件兼容性指南,确认所有硬件组件均被支持

     - 如果硬件升级后出现问题,尝试回滚到之前的版本,或更新VMware到最新版本以获取更好的硬件支持

     4.管理软件冲突 - 暂时禁用或卸载可能干扰VMware运行的防病毒软件、防火墙等

     - 确保VMware及其所有组件被添加到安全软件的信任列表中

     5.确保版本兼容性 - 检查并确保VMware宿主机、虚拟机操作系统及VMware Tools的版本相互兼容

     - 如有必要,升级VMware软件或虚拟机操作系统以匹配要求

     6.优化内存分配 - 检查宿主机的内存使用情况,确保有足够的内存分配给虚拟机

     - 调整虚拟机的内存设置,避免过度分配导致宿主机性能下降

     四、预防措施与最佳实践 1.定期备份:定期备份虚拟机配置文件和磁盘文件,以防数据丢失或损坏

     2.监控与日志分析:利用VMware的监控工具和日志分析功能,及时发现并解决潜在问题

     3.保持更新:定期更新VMware软件及其组件,以获取最新的安全补丁和功能改进

     4.硬件评估:在引入新硬件前,评估其与VMware的兼容性

     5.文档化流程:建立详细的故障排查和恢复流程文档,提高团队应对突发事件的能力

     五、结语 VMware启动失败虽然可能带来诸多不便,但通过深入分析原因并采取有效的解决方案,我们可以迅速恢复系统的正常运行

    更重要的是,通过实施预防措施和最佳实践,我们可以大大降低此类问题发生的概率,确保虚拟化环境的稳定性和可靠性

    作为技术管理者或IT专业人员,持续关注VMware的更新动态,提升团队的技术能力和应急响应速度,是保障业务连续性的关键所在